Output c8d61bdb360445aa1898d2c42e036990efbf73eea86f0c03b96c5b3b01e5e183:0

value
868800
script pubkey
OP_0 OP_PUSHBYTES_20 87e7595469faf98ce11b632aa12f94885be26a6f
address
bc1qsln4j4rfltucecgmvv42ztu53pd7y6n0jcld7e
transaction
c8d61bdb360445aa1898d2c42e036990efbf73eea86f0c03b96c5b3b01e5e183
confirmations
124843
spent
true